# Flaglight Rollouts — Approvals

Quick version for on-call: any rollout touching more than 5% of traffic needs an approval in Flaglight before the ramp continues. Kill switches don't need approval — just flip them and note it in the incident channel. Scheduled ramps pause automatically if error budget burns hot. If you're stuck at 2 a.m. with a pending approval, there's one person authorized to override, and that's the approver below.

account owner for tagep-bafof: Norael Gilax Juleth

**Q: Why are some Lumera reports suddenly slow?**

Short version: the v4.2 query planner in Gravelbase sometimes picks a nested-loop join on the `orders_wide` table instead of the hash join it used before. We've got a workaround (pin the plan hint in the report config) and a proper fix is in review. If you spot a report taking more than 30 seconds, don't panic — just flag it to the Planner Guild so we can add it to the tracking sheet.

escalation mailbox, kaweg-kahif: druwyn.sordor@nelvroworks.corp

Hi all,

Quick one before Thursday's sync: we're launching Pallasmont Plus, a mid-tier between Starter and Enterprise. Think priority support, the Harlow analytics add-on, and seat bundles of ten. Pricing lands roughly 40% above Starter. Sales leads, start flagging accounts that have outgrown Starter but balk at Enterprise — that's our sweet spot. Enablement decks from Rika's team drop Monday; pilot pitches can begin the week after.

The confidential note on where this fits in the bigger plan is below.

internal memo for tagef-hadup: Gross margin on Ulaath came in at 15 percent against a plan of 5 percent. Only 7 of the 120 pilot accounts renewed Ulaath, so a churn review is set for October 15.